An electronic ________ is essentially a collection of personal computers networked together with sophisticated software tools to
Lorico [155]

Answer:

The correct answer is letter "E": meeting system.

Explanation:

An Electronic Meeting System (EMS) is a form of a networking-based group in which its members are connected through computers so they collectively can take decisions, solve problems, discuss over certain topics, and provide anonymous valuable feedback. EMS is used as a meeting platform for large entities with centralized decision-making but a presence in different regions around the world.

<em>EMS disadvantage is relying on different internet connections for the meeting. If one of them is not stable the meeting is likely to be interrupted frequently.</em>

Suppose that an economy has the per-worker production function given as:
Eva8 [605]

Answer:

What is the steady-state value of the capital-labor ratio, k?

k = 16

Explanation:

Suppose that an economy has the per-worker production function given as follows:

yt = 5kt^0.5

where y = output per worker

k = capital per worker

k = sy - (n+d)×k

0 = s(5k^0.5) - (0.10+0.15)×k

0 = 0.20(5k^0.5) - 0.25k

0.25k = k^0.5

k^0.5 = 1/0.25

k^0.5 = 4

k^1/2 = 4

Taking square of both of the sides:

(k^1/2)² = (4)²

k = 16
